This is going to be my first bike purchase. Mainly for fitness, and if I can convince the wife to ride with me it'll be mixed with casual trail riding. I foresee maybe 20-30 miles a week.

I visited my LBS a couple times now to test out a lot of bikes. They had their annual spring clearance sale and was offering $467 for a 2011 Sirrus Sport or $600 for a Sirrus Elite. I figured if I bought this as my first bike I would leave it stock for a while to see what a majority of my riding consists of.

I also found a good deal at a local pawn shop for a 2010 Giant Seek 2. They're asking $250 for it but I think I can take them down to $200 or less. I have only seen pictures, but it looks like it's barely been ridden (hopefully it wasn't stolen!).

If they were the same price I would buy the Sirrus because I've ridden it and like it. My personality though will be to eventually upgrade components and tinker so I figured if I pay $200 for the Giant I can have $300 in cash to eventually spend on components.

Any advice?

I would buy the Giant Seek 2 if it is the right size, but test ride it first and make sure you find it comfortable. At the end of the day you aren't going to ride a bike you find uncomfortable. You will be able to sell it for at least what you pay if you decide to upgrade to something else. Pawn shops are under scrutiny by law enforcement so I would not worry about it being stolen. My advice, as hard as it is to follow, is not to get tied up in specifications because they make such a small difference in your riding enjoyment.
